Mystic Onyx® were originally developed as a meat bird for a market similar to the Asian Blacks, but upon seeing their beauty, hatcheries decided to make these available to the public. These birds were developed from Silkies by crossing with meat birds and selecting for size, and their dark skin and meat. They resemble a Svart Hona or Ayam Cemani in color but typically feature orange-red flares in their plumage, creating a beautiful contrast with their iridescent green plumage and mulberry or black combs, and the occasional tuft on their head. They do come in a variety of colors from orange to red to the more typical black with red flares.
